Located in the city of Macon, Georgia, this 1910 home retains a distinctly Southern classic feel — with a wood-framed facade, traditional roof, and architectural elements that give it character.
Spanning nearly 1,950 square feet and featuring four bedrooms and two-and-a-half bathrooms, it’s an open canvas for restoration and customization according to the buyer’s vision. It sits on a corner lot, providing some privacy and additional space for a patio or outdoor development.
The interiors feature high ceilings, hardwood floors, and fireplaces, bringing a warm, feel that can be blended with modern innovations in the renovation.
Currently, improvements are needed — the heating and air conditioning systems are lacking; however, the potential of the surrounding area — including future urban development — increases the investment opportunity.
